Lot 47

A fine Chinese reticulated 'pine' rock crystal vaseQing dynasty, 19th centuryFinely and deeply carved in reticulation from a clear stone as a baluster vase and cover surrounded by the gnarled branches of a pine tree, with a pair of deer standing at the base and a magpie perched on the branches of the cover, the reverse with flowering morning glory, fitted wood stand.15cm high.Provenance: from the collection of one of the first diplomats to the People's Republic of China in the early 1950s, and thence by descent.清十九世紀 水晶雕松鹿紋蓋瓶來源:1950年代駐中國大使私人收藏,後傳承至現藏家。An evergreen that keeps its needles throughout the adversity of winter, pine is a symbol of longevity, as well as a symbol of gentlemen, representing virtues of self-discipline and fortitude. It is no coincidence that the God of Longevity, Shoulao, is often depicted in the shade of a pine tree, thus reinforcing the auspicious wish for a long life for the recipient of the artwork. It is also no coincidence that scholar gatherings are often represented in a pine grove, or in woods dotted with various species of pine trees.A symbol of grace and longevity, deer (lu 鹿) is a homophone of lu 祿, or emoluments - the favours granted to government officials - thus becoming a symbol of wealth, nobility and success in imperial examination. They are therefore often represented prowling within pine groves, reinforcing at once the wish for longevity and success.Condition Report: A couple of losses to the edges of the branches of the over, and a few expected nibbles to extremities. Lot 55

A Chinese pale jade Mughal-style 'chrysanthemum' bowl Qing dynasty, Qianlong period The bowl thinly carved with gently rounded sides rising to an everted rim, the exterior carved overall as a multitude of narrow lappets rising from concentric rows of petals encircling the disc florets to the interior, mirrored to the exterior to form the foot, the stone of a pale celadon, whitish hue, with some cloudy inclusions.15.5cm diameter.Provenance: Gifted by Stella MacDonald, daughter of Sir Claude MacDonald (1852-1915), to the parents of the present owner in the 1950s. Sir Claude MacDonald led the defence of the foreign legations in 1900 which were under siege during the Boxer Rebellion.清乾隆 青玉雕莫臥兒式菊瓣式盌來源:由Claude MacDonald (1852-1915)爵士之女Stella MacDonald於1950年代贈予現藏家父母。Claude MacDonald曾帶領外國防禦軍抵抗義和團運動。Beautiful and colourful, the chrysanthemum flower generally represents autumn. As it blooms in autumn when all other flowers are fading away, it symbolises the ability to withstand adversity. It is tranquil and harmonious with others, but also dignified and indomitable.The multi-layered nature of its delicate petals make it a particularly technically challenging, yet desirable, form to achieve with jade or porcelain carving. The type of carving on the present lot, with several rows of narrow lappets, can be found on a number of Mughal-style jade carvings.Cf. a large green jade dish (25.4 cm) carved in similar fashion, illustrated in The Complete Collection of Treasures of the Palace Museum - Jadeware III, Hong Kong, 1995, p. 246, no. 201, where it is dated to the Qing dynasty. A slightly smaller example, dated to the Qianlong period, was sold by Christies, London, 5 December 2012, lot 6277.This form of dishes, but without the central disc florets, was also popular in monochrome porcelain during the Yongzheng and Qianlong reigns.Condition Report: A chip to the mouth rim with associated hairline of approx. 3cm.
